Standard Seasonal Feature Types
Reviewing past events, a few patterns emerge. “Collectathon” mechanics are popular. You accumulate special items over many spins to open a prize chest or start a bonus game. Another common is the “advent calendar” style promotion, where logging in on consecutive days gets you progressively better rewards, like free spins or bonus cash. You’ll also often see tournaments or leaderboards tied to the season. Players vie for top spots based on the biggest wins or the most spins during the promo period. These competitive layers bring a social edge that goes beyond spinning the reels alone.

Assessing the Worth of Limited-Time Bonuses
Seasonal updates rarely travel alone. They are accompanied with special offers from the casinos hosting the Chicken Run slot. These might involve deposit matches with free spins for the game, prize draws, or cashback deals for joining. The shrewd player needs to examine these gifts in the mouth. Review the fine print. What are the wagering requirements on any bonus funds or free spin winnings? What’s the maximum bet acceptable while using bonus money? How much does this game add to satisfying those requirements? A seasonal offer with tough terms could be less valuable than a standard promotion with better conditions.
You also have to consider the value of the in-game seasonal features themselves. Does the new “festive free spins” round actually offer a better average return than the original bonus? Is the work to collect 50 holiday tokens for a prize drop worth the potential reward? Often, the main attraction is the experience itself—the enjoyment of doing something different. But from a practical standpoint, be cautious of features that are overly intricate or ambiguous about how they pay out. The best seasonal updates are the ones that make playing more pleasurable while also offering you a just, clear shot at extra wins.

Impact on Gameplay Mechanics and Variance
When holiday updates arrives, it typically adjusts the Chicken Run slot’s mathematical engine. A common approach is to increase the game’s hit rate or overhaul its bonuses for a more celebratory feel. A winter holiday update, say, might make wild symbols show up more regularly or let you re-spin free spins more readily. This can essentially reduce the game’s variance for the event’s duration, leading to more consistent wins, even if they’re sometimes a bit smaller. This modified profile suits players who prefer a more stable session without sharp swings in their balance.
On the other hand, some events do the opposite. They might insert a high-variance mini-game into the otherwise steady environment. A Halloween bonus round could offer a gamble mechanic with the chance for a huge multiplier or a total loss. This generates pockets of heightened excitement and risk. Grasping these shifts is essential for managing your money. You should think about adjusting your session budget and bet size to match the new risk profile. That way, you can manage the built-in variance while still chasing those seasonal rewards.
